Advertising Summary: The Department of Mathematical Sciences at New Mexico State University invites applicants for a tenure-track faculty appointment to be filled at the Assistant Professor level beginning Fall, 2027. The position will support research and teaching needs in the department, with research focus in Statistics. Job Duties and Responsibilities: Duties include teaching and coordinating undergraduate and graduate classes, as well as advising students in both undergraduate and graduate studies. Conducting scholarly research. Service to the Department of Mathematical Sciences and NMSU.
